What I Looked for Before Buying
Before I made my purchase, I focused on a few important features. I learned that not every system is the same, so I made sure to compare the following:
- Video quality: I preferred at least 1080p resolution so I could clearly see faces, license plates, and other details.
- Monitor size: I chose a screen that was large enough for comfortable viewing but still fit my space.
- Night vision: Since I needed protection after dark, I made sure the cameras had strong infrared night vision.
- Storage options: I checked whether the system used an SD card, DVR, NVR, or cloud storage.
- Wireless or wired setup: I considered how easy it would be to install and whether I wanted fewer cables.
- Motion detection: I liked systems that could alert me when movement was detected.
- Two-way audio: This was useful for speaking to visitors or warning off unwanted guests.
Wireless vs. Wired Systems
One of the biggest decisions I had to make was whether to buy a wireless or wired security camera system.
Wireless systems were easier for me to install and gave me more flexibility in placement. I liked that I could avoid running long cables through my home.
Wired systems, on the other hand, felt more stable and dependable. I found that they often offered a more consistent connection, which gave me peace of mind for long-term use.
In my case, I chose based on where I needed coverage and how much installation work I was willing to handle.
Monitor Features That Mattered to Me
The monitor was just as important as the cameras. I paid attention to these details:
- Screen clarity: I wanted a sharp display so I could easily identify what was happening.
- Touchscreen controls: I found touchscreen monitors more convenient for navigation.
- Split-screen viewing: This helped me watch multiple camera feeds at once.
- Recording playback: I liked being able to review footage directly from the monitor.
- Portability: Some monitors were compact enough for me to move around if needed.

Storage and Recording Options
I paid close attention to how the system stored video. Some models saved footage locally, while others offered cloud storage. I preferred having local storage as a backup because it did not depend entirely on the internet.
- SD card storage: Good for smaller setups and easy access.
- DVR/NVR systems: Better for multiple cameras and longer recording periods.
- Cloud storage: Useful when I wanted remote access and off-site backup.
